Thiruvananthapuram: As many as 14 people have been arrested in a state-wide raid conducted as part of Operation P Hunt by the Kerala Police to prevent the viewing, dissemination, storage and download of child pornography videos and pictures. Police said most of those arrested were from the IT sector. So far 39 cases have been registered. Police sources said more arrests would be made in the incident.
A huge metal ring and cylinder falling from the sky; Fear; Behind? | India News | National News
Suspected wreckage of the rocket was found. The metal ring and cylindrical objects were found this morning, apparently belonging to the rocket. People are also reported to have seen some objects burning in the long path as if they were burning in the night sky. The incident took place in Chandrapur district of Maharashtra.
The locals were shocked to see the three meter long ring. This object also had heat. Then in another village a spherical object was also found suspiciously.
A team from the Disaster Management Control Room in Mumbai will visit Chandrapur district to inspect the property, officials said.
Experts have suggested that this might be a piece of debris left following the satellite launch. The cylindrical object found in Maharashtra is regarding 1.5 feet in diameter.
The video of the burning objects in the atmosphere was posted by people on social media last night. They were seen in many districts of Maharashtra and Madhya Pradesh.
